Jeff Bridges and wife of nearly 50 years survive tough times thanks to making this key choice

Jeff Bridges may have had “love at first sight” with his wife of nearly 50 years, Susan, but it took work to make their marriage last.

Bridges and Susan met in 1975 while Susan was working as a waitress and Susan was filming Rancho Deluxe.

“It was like love at first sight, but it grew,” the Oscar winner said.

He continued, “They don't really teach you that if you try hard enough, you can grow into incredibly deep intimacy and love. Sure, people go through testing times, but when You have a choice. You can move on, you can ultimately divorce, or you can use that as a take-off place and really give in to each other. ”

“The Big Lebowski” star He told People magazine in 2020 that he and his wife are “very different as people. Rather than letting that separate us, we celebrate it. I respect her wisdom, and I'm sure they will too.” I think I am truly blessed.” ”

The couple married in 1977 and had three daughters: Isabel, Jessica, and Haley.

Bridges has faced serious health issues in recent years, first being diagnosed with non-Hodgkin's lymphoma in 2020 and then contracting COVID-19 after her final round of chemotherapy.
